The Evolution and Future of Automotive Keys

In the realm of automotive innovation, one part typically ignored is the vehicle key. From the standard physical keys of yesteryears to the advanced keyless entry systems of today, automotive keys have evolved significantly, adjusting to developments in security and customer convenience. This blog post will look into the different kinds of automotive keys, their advancement, benefits and drawbacks, and what the future might hold for them.

1.1 Understanding Key Types

Automotive keys can be broadly categorized into a number of categories based upon their innovation and performances:

Key TypeDescriptionAdvantagesDrawbacks
Conventional KeyA basic metal key that mechanically runs the ignition and locks.Easy to replace; low cost.Susceptible to theft; minimal security functions.
Transponder KeyIncludes a chip that communicates with the vehicle's ignition system.Enhanced security; theft deterrent.More costly to change; needs programs.
Keyless EntryUses a remote to lock/unlock doors and start the engine.Benefit; fast gain access to without fumbling for keys.Battery dependence; possible electronic failures.
Smart KeyOffers proximity sensing; can open and begin cars without physical interaction.High convenience; advanced security features.High replacement expense; complex innovation.
Mobile KeyUtilizes a mobile phone app to control vehicle functions.Exceptionally practical; can incorporate with other wise devices.Dependence on mobile phones; needs connectivity.

3. The Role of Automotive Keys in Vehicle Security

The importance of automotive type in vehicle security can not be overstated. As lorries have become more important and intricate, the techniques for protecting them have likewise developed. Below are a few of the main methods automotive keys improve vehicle security:

Security FeatureDescription
Transponder TechnologyAvoids unapproved starting of the vehicle through unique codes.
Rolling CodesModifications the code used for communication with the vehicle each time it's utilized, avoiding interception.
Distance SensorsIdentifies the existence of the key and allows entry/start without physical interaction, enhancing convenience and security.
Smart device IntegrationProvides cloud-based services for tracking and handling vehicle gain access to remotely.

5. FAQ Section

Q1: Can I change my car key myself?

A1: It's generally suggested to have your car key replaced by a professional, specifically for transponder and wise keys which need programming.

Q2: What should I do if I lose my car key?

A2: Contact your car dealership or a locksmith concentrating on automotive keys. They can assist you replace or reprogram your key.

Q3: Can smart phones really be used as car keys?

A3: Yes, lots of contemporary lorries allow the usage of smartphone apps for different functions, consisting of locking/unlocking and starting the vehicle.

Q4: Are wise keys safe?

A4: While clever keys include innovative security features, no system is completely sure-fire. It's vital to take preventative measures, such as keeping your key fob within a Faraday bag to prevent unapproved access.
